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$5.71 | 6.284% | $6.0688 | $6.07 | $6.05 | $6.10 |
Purchase #2 | $171.98 | 4.306% | $179.3855 | $179.39 | $179.40 | $179.40 |
Purchase #3 | $220.65 | 6.327% | $234.6105 | $234.61 | $234.60 | $234.60 |
Purchase #4 | $190.76 | 8.351% | $206.6904 | $206.69 | $206.70 | $206.70 |
Purchase #5 | $95.40 | 12.368% | $107.1991 | $107.20 | $107.20 | $107.20 |
Purchase #6 | $82.72 | 11.705% | $92.4024 | $92.40 | $92.40 | $92.40 |
Purchase #7 | $21.71 | 7.502% | $23.3387 | $23.34 | $23.35 | $23.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$788.93 | $849.6954 | $849.70 | $849.70 | $849.70 |
